Plot Summary: A New Generationâs Curiosity
Set ten years after the dragons left for the Hidden World, the story finds the residents of New Berk preparing for their annual Snoggletog festivities. The central conflict arises when Hiccup and Astrid realize that their children, Zephyr and Nuffink, have grown up without ever seeing a dragon. After discovering old journals belonging to their grandfather Stoickâwritten during the era when dragons were considered enemiesâthe children begin to fear the creatures.
To combat this, Hiccup decides to revive the Snoggletog Pageant, a grand play intended to honor Stoickâs memory and teach the younger generation about the peace that once existed between their two worlds. Meanwhile, in the Hidden World, Toothless is similarly sharing stories of Hiccup with his own "Night Light" hatchlings, sparking their curiosity to visit New Berk in secret. Released on December 3, 2019, Homecoming is a 21-minute holiday special set approximately ten years after the events of How to Train Your Dragon: The Hidden World. It bridges the gap between the third film and the epilogue that shows Hiccup, Astrid, and their children visiting the Hidden World.
Unlike the theatrical films, Homecoming focuses on a new generationâspecifically Hiccup and Astridâs children, Zephyr and Nuffink. The plot revolves around the annual "Snoggletog" celebration (the How to Train Your Dragon universeâs version of Christmas/Yule). When Stoick the Vastâs old stories about "terrible dragons" are misinterpreted by the village children, Zephyr and Nuffink grow afraid of dragonsâunaware that their father once rode the King of Dragons.
Hiccup, desperate to preserve the memory of his friendship with Toothless, designs a lifelike dragon puppet to remind the village of the truth. Meanwhile, in the Hidden World, Toothlessânow the Alpha and father of three Night Light hatchlings (Dart, Pouncer, and Ruffrunner)âfeels a strange pull back to New Berk.
